/

/

Power BI SQL Server Analysis - Step-by-Step Guide | AI2sql

Content

Power BI SQL Server Analysis - Step-by-Step Guide | AI2sql

Power BI SQL Server Analysis - Step-by-Step Guide

Power BI SQL Server Analysis empowers data-driven organizations to unlock powerful analytics by integrating business intelligence dashboards with SQL Server Analysis Services (SSAS). For analysts and business users alike, this connection means direct access to enterprise-grade data modeling, interactive reporting, and deeper insights—all powered by robust SQL queries.

However, setting up and optimizing the Power BI and SQL Server Analysis Services link can be complex, often requiring advanced SQL skills. That’s where AI2sql streamlines the process: generating production-ready, BI-optimized queries from plain language, so you can focus on business insights rather than query syntax.

Power BI SQL Server Analysis Overview and Benefits

  • Centralized Data: Combine multiple sources for a unified analytics ecosystem.

  • Interactive Visualizations: Leverage DAX and SQL queries for rich dashboards.

  • Enterprise Security: Use SSAS security frameworks seamlessly in Power BI.

  • Scalability: Handle large, complex models with ease.

Setting Up SQL Connections

Connecting Power BI to SQL Server Analysis Services

  1. In Power BI Desktop, select Get Data > Database > SQL Server Analysis Services.

  2. Enter your SSAS server name and choose connection mode (Import or DirectQuery).

  3. Authenticate using Windows or Microsoft account as required.

  4. Choose available cubes or tabular models, then click Connect.

Troubleshooting tip: Ensure firewall ports (TCP 2383/2382) are open and SSAS services are running.

Writing Custom SQL Queries

Using DirectQuery with SQL Views

  1. Choose DirectQuery during connection setup for live data.

  2. In Power Query Editor, select Advanced Editor to custom-tailor your SQL query:

  • Use case: Display real-time product sales in a dashboard card.

Parameterizing Queries

  • Supports: Dynamic date filters in Power BI slicers.

Joining SSAS Data with Relational Tables

Advanced SQL Techniques and Best Practices

  • Optimize queries for DirectQuery—minimize subqueries and limiting columns.

  • Use calculated measures for advanced KPI visualizations.

  • Leverage incremental refresh for large datasets.

  • Apply row-level security through SSAS roles.

Calculated Fields for Custom KPIs

  • Dashboard use: Average monthly sales per product by filter selection.

Performance Optimized Query

  • Best practice: Pre-filter in SQL to reduce data transferred to Power BI.

Real Dashboard Examples

  • Dynamic sales overview: Power BI page linked to SSAS with slicers for region, time, and product.

  • Customer segmentation report: Using SQL custom queries for advanced clustering and grouping.

  • KPI dashboards: SQL-built calculated fields for average order value, YoY sales, and churn rates.

  • Inventory optimization: Dashboard linking stock levels from SQL with sales forecasts in SSAS.

  • Financial performance sheets: Parameterized SQL filters for scenario analysis.

AI2sql: Generate BI-Ready Queries Instantly

Eliminate the manual query-building process and unlock the full power of Power BI SQL Server Analysis with AI2sql platform. Type your analytics question in plain language, and AI2sql generates complex, optimized queries for your dashboard with a single click. No SQL learning curve—just insights, delivered instantly.

Generate Power BI SQL Server Analysis queries instantly with AI2sql - no SQL expertise required for advanced BI analytics.

Conclusion

Integrating Power BI with SQL Server Analysis Services delivers truly dynamic and enterprise-grade analytics, but query complexity and setup often slow down teams. With this tutorial, your team can confidently connect, optimize, and report using direct SQL and BI best practices. For the fastest results, Try AI2sql Free - Generate BI-Ready SQL Queries and empower every business user to access advanced analytics without technical barriers.

Share this

More Articles